Transaction 7106f2f899257a9d06da4716778c516a6d40d63c48c655293e7dba8f9d1f76b2
1 Input
2 Outputs
- 7106f2f899257a9d06da4716778c516a6d40d63c48c655293e7dba8f9d1f76b2:0
- 7106f2f899257a9d06da4716778c516a6d40d63c48c655293e7dba8f9d1f76b2:1
value 29678
address 16qzxxL9v1GSYVax6DQDAsyfpaYwTMWuTS
value 435792
address 3JrLYSABf52PdR91CW2B2ph74hWGseYW5E